We all know that smoke alarms save lives. So why is it that so many of us either do not have a smoke alarm or we do not know if it even works. I have to be totally honest in saying that I myself have not tested my smoke alarms this year to see if they work.

All it takes is a couple of minutes of your time. You just have to press the TEST button and that’s it.

This test should be conducted every 6 months. And depending on your smoke alarm, you will also need to replace the battery when it is reaching the end of its life cycle. Most smoke alarms have a 9V battery, that should be replaced every year. This will ensure that if there is a fire, the alarm will actually work and alert you that there is a fire.

The NSW Building Legislation Amendment (Smoke Alarms) Bill 2005 states that all existing residential properties must have either battery operated or hard wired smoke alarms installed.
